By Paul McBeth June 21 (BusinessDesk) - New Zealand King Salmon Investments expects 2020 annual earnings will match this year's take and it will boost capital spending in an effort to mitigate the higher mortality rate caused by warmer water.  The company forecasts operating ear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ortisation of $25-28.5 million in the year through June 2020.
